Reatta was positioned as a luxury two-place car with a combination of sporty and aerodynamic styling, nimble handling and a comfortable and quiet "Buick ride". The 3800 V-6 with the four-speed automatic transmission was the only powertrain offered.

The only extra cost options were a power sunroof, 16 way adjustable driver’s seat and a CD player (in 1990 and 1991 models only)

The the radio was standard with the touch screen. UX1 was a cassette tape unit which was installed remotely in the IP.

Note: for 1990 the 1989 Riviera type instrument panel was used in the Reatta which eliminated the touch screen.
